Runbook — retry-safe payments on Tollbridge. If a customer reports a double charge, don't panic: every retry carries an idempotency key, so true duplicates are rare. Pull the payment attempt history and check whether both charges share a key — if they do, the second one auto-voids within the hour. If the keys differ, escalate to the payments on-call. Either way, note the gateway build involved; the current one is listed below.

session token of kahog-bahif = htk9_f63daec35

Subject: Turnstile counter handover

Welcome aboard. The Pellgrave Arena turnstile counter runs on the Gatewick service. Counts sync every five minutes; reconciliation job runs nightly. If counts drift, restart the aggregator, don't touch the hardware feed. Releases ship Tuesdays. You'll need to sign the deploy bundle yourself, so here's the current deploy key.

release key, taduf-yajef: bky13_uGiieNoy5KKUY

## Deployment

Tailhound is our little CLI for tailing service logs without SSH gymnastics. Support folks: grab the latest binary from the internal release share, drop it on your path, and you're set. It reads one config file at startup, nothing fancy. A typical working config for the support environment looks like this:

deployment values, bafog-kahog:
RALWYN_LOG_LEVEL=error
RALWYN_METRICS_HOST=metrics.ralwyn.norvalabs.corp
RALWYN_POOL_SIZE=4

Handover note — Mira to Dolen

Dolen, quick recap before I'm off: the Cobaltine line retirement is mostly on rails. Marnix has the depletion schedule, warranty wind-down is agreed with legal, and the Vexbridge warehouse clears by end of quarter. Heads of department have been told the public story; keep them aligned. The piece they haven't seen yet is below.

internal memo for kahop-bahop: Only 7 of the 120 pilot accounts renewed Zorath, so a churn review is set for October 1.